Skip to content

honeyhive._generated.models.Pagination

Pagination

Bases: BaseModel

Pagination model

Source code in src/honeyhive/_generated/models/Pagination.py
 8
 9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
class Pagination(BaseModel):
    """
    Pagination model
    """

    model_config = {
        "populate_by_name": True,
        "validate_assignment": True,
        "extra": "allow",
        "protected_namespaces": (),
    }

    page: int = Field(validation_alias="page")

    limit: int = Field(validation_alias="limit")

    total: int = Field(validation_alias="total")

    total_unfiltered: int = Field(validation_alias="total_unfiltered")

    total_pages: int = Field(validation_alias="total_pages")

    has_next: bool = Field(validation_alias="has_next")

    has_prev: bool = Field(validation_alias="has_prev")

page class-attribute instance-attribute

page: int = Field(validation_alias='page')

limit class-attribute instance-attribute

limit: int = Field(validation_alias='limit')

total class-attribute instance-attribute

total: int = Field(validation_alias='total')

total_unfiltered class-attribute instance-attribute

total_unfiltered: int = Field(
    validation_alias="total_unfiltered"
)

total_pages class-attribute instance-attribute

total_pages: int = Field(validation_alias='total_pages')

has_next class-attribute instance-attribute

has_next: bool = Field(validation_alias='has_next')

has_prev class-attribute instance-attribute

has_prev: bool = Field(validation_alias='has_prev')